SEARCH FOR A NEW UNIVERSITY LIBRARIAN


A pleasant day to all!

Our University Librarian, Dr. Vernon Totanes, is going to help Quezon City set up a modern library facility for the city. This responsibility will entail a full-time engagement for him. Given the magnitude of this work, he is ending his employment as Ateneo de Manila University Librarian on 31 May 2024 so he can assume work in Quezon City by 1 June 2024. 

I’m, thus, announcing that we are doing a search for a new University Librarian. Following are the basic/minimum qualifications of the University Librarian as stated in CHED Memorandum Order No. 22, Series of 2021 as upheld by PAASCU and AUN-QA accrediting and assessment bodies, respectively:

 

The library shall be administered by a licensed full-time head librarian with the following qualifications: 1) a Master’s Degree holder in Library and Information Science or any related field; 2) a member of accredited professional organizations; and, 3) with at least two (2) years of library-related supervisory experience.

Dr. Vernon Totanes has been our Director of the Rizal Library for 10 years.  During this time, Von, modernized the Rizal Library by increasing the number of e-books and online subscriptions; involving students in the life of the library through the Student Ambassadors program; updating online help for students and scholars alike so that even during the pandemic lockdown, the library was still serving the community very well; providing resources for scholars in coordination with the Office of the Associate Dean for Research and Creative Works; and many more. Under Von’s creative leadership, the Rizal Library has become more than just a static physical structure; it has become an interactive ‘knowledge channel’ that can be accessed anywhere.  

Von paved the way for the transition of the Rizal Library from being Loyola Schools only to now encompassing the entire Higher Education cluster that brings together all the nine schools. Now the task of a University Librarian has a wider reach beyond Loyola to Rockwell (Ateneo Law and AGSB) and Ortigas (ASMPH). The University Librarian implements the directions of the schools in Higher Education regarding the acquisition, preservation, and use of learning resources for students, faculty members, and non‐teaching personnel to facilitate learning. The University Librarian also prepares the library budget in coordination with the VPHE and presents it to the Higher Education Budget Committee as well as the University Budget Committee. Supervision of the University Librarian is from the Vice President for Higher Education.
